This may be a stupid question but it has been bugging me lately. After every sit and go at party a little box pops up asking if I want them to send me a summary. I always click yes, but I've never receieved anything in my email and haven't noticed a directory on my hard drive where these are stored. When I open poker tracker it bitches at me that I am missing all of these sumaries and hence my tournament stats in Pokertracker are nearly useless.

What am I missing with regards to the summaries? How do you get them?

They should be e-mailed to whatever address you registered with the Party skin. If you're using PT, it needs them to properly display the tournament results (it's also handy if you get disconnected and lose a few hands).

Sometimes it takes a while for them to arrive, but usually within 30 minutes of the end of the tourney.

Two things to try:
1 - some email services will automatically filter emails with "poker" in the headline into a junk mail folder. check your junk mail and make sure the stuff isn't there.
2 - some email services will just throw things they think are spam in the trash (meaning never deliver it to you). this could be happening if you're on a corporate or free mail service. try switching to a different email account and see if you get them there. I use gmail and don't have a problem except that they tried putting them in junk mail at first.
